在网页设计中,时钟是一个常见的元素,它可以用来展示当前时间,增加网页的趣味性,或者提供实用的时间信息。使用jQuery,我们可以轻松地实现一个个性化的网页时钟插件。以下是一篇详细介绍如何安装与定制这种时钟插件的文章。
了解jQuery时钟插件
首先,让我们来了解一下jQuery时钟插件的基本概念。jQuery时钟插件允许开发者将一个标准时钟显示在网页上,而且可以通过各种参数来自定义其外观和行为。
选择合适的jQuery时钟插件
在互联网上,有许多优秀的jQuery时钟插件可供选择。以下是一些流行的插件:
- jQuery Clock Plugin:这是一个简单且功能丰富的插件,支持多种显示格式和自定义选项。
- jQuery Count Down Timer:这个插件不仅能够显示当前时间,还可以用来创建倒计时功能。
为了演示,我们将以“jQuery Clock Plugin”为例,讲解如何安装和定制一个时钟。
安装jQuery Clock Plugin
首先,你需要在你的网页中引入jQuery库和jQuery Clock Plugin的CSS和JavaScript文件。以下是一个简单的示例: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>个性化网页时钟</title>
<link rel="stylesheet" href="https://ajax.googleapis.com/ajax/libs/jqueryui/1.8.24/themes/base/jquery-ui.css" type="text/css">
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ery-clock-plugin/1.0.0/jquery-clock.min.js"></script>
</head>
<body>
<div id="clock"></div>
<script>
$(document).ready(function(){
$('#clock').clock();
});
</script>
</body>
</html>
定制时钟插件
安装插件后,你可以通过CSS和JavaScript来定制时钟的外观和行为。
1. 定制CSS
你可以使用CSS来自定义时钟的外观。以下是一个例子:
#clock {
width: 200px;
height: 200px;
background: #f8f8f8;
border: 2px solid #ddd;
border-radius: 50%;
position: relative;
margin: 20px auto;
}
.clock-face {
position: absolute;
top: 50%;
left: 50%;
transform: translate(-50%, -50%);
text-align: center;
font-size: 30px;
font-family: 'Arial', sans-serif;
}
2. 定制JavaScript
除了CSS,你还可以通过JavaScript来定制时钟的行为。以下是一个例子,展示如何改变时钟的显示格式:
$(document).ready(function(){
$('#clock').clock({
format: 'HH:mm:ss',
timeFormat: 24,
fontSize: '30px'
});
});
3. 定制HTML
你还可以通过HTML来改变时钟的结构。例如,如果你想要在时钟周围添加一些装饰性的元素,你可以这样做:
<div id="clock"></div>
<div class="clock-decoration">
<!-- 在这里添加装饰性元素 -->
</div>
总结
通过上述步骤,你已经学会如何安装和定制一个基于jQuery的时钟插件。你可以根据自己的需求,进一步调整和优化时钟的外观和行为。希望这篇文章能够帮助你轻松打造一个个性化的网页时钟。
